js文本复制插件&vue
Posted xiaojiangK
tags:
篇首语:本文由小常识网(cha138.com)小编为大家整理,主要介绍了js文本复制插件&vue相关的知识,希望对你有一定的参考价值。
/* html: * <a href="javascript:;" class="copy" data-clipboard-text="copy"></a> */ $(‘.bdsharebuttonbox .copy‘).on(‘click‘, function (){ $(this).attr(‘data-clipboard-text‘,window.location.href); var clipboard = new Clipboard(‘.copy‘); clipboard.on(‘success‘,function(e){ e.clearSelection(); alert(‘复制成功‘); }); clipboard.on(‘error‘,function(e){ e.clearSelection(); alert(‘复制失败‘); }); }); // vue 文本复制插件 /* install: * 1、npm install --save vue-clipboard2 * 2、import Vue from ‘vue‘ * 3、import VueClipboard from ‘vue-clipboard2‘ */ /* HTML: * <el-button class="ml10" type="text" size="medium" * v-clipboard:copy="sysAppIds" * v-clipboard:success="onCopy" * v-clipboard:error="onError">点击复制</el-button> */ export default { data(){ return { sysAppIds: ‘xxxxxxxxxxxsx‘ } }, methods: { // 复制成功 onCopy(e){ console.log(e.text); }, // 复制失败 onError(e){ alert("失败"); }, } }
以上是关于js文本复制插件&vue的主要内容,如果未能解决你的问题,请参考以下文章
jquery复制文本到windows剪贴板的方法,jquery copy.js插件怎么用。
ckeditor JS插件 在火狐下直接复制图片 就可以粘贴到文本框里 如何取消这个复制粘贴功能 ?在线等